Blueberry cream cheese muffins are the perfect soft, moist, and flavorful treat, packed with juicy blueberries and a creamy, tangy cream cheese filling. Whether you enjoy them as a quick breakfast, a midday snack, or a dessert, these muffins deliver the perfect balance of sweetness and richness in every bite.
In this ultimate guide, we’ll cover:
- The best ingredients for soft and fluffy muffins
- Step-by-step instructions to bake the perfect batch
- Delicious variations like lemon blueberry, streusel-topped, and gluten-free options
- Pro tips to ensure bakery-style muffins every time
- Storage tips to keep your muffins fresh and delicious
If you love moist, bakery-style muffins, these blueberry cream cheese muffins will become your go-to recipe!
Looking for another delicious muffin recipe? Try these Pumpkin Banana Muffins for a cozy and spiced breakfast treat!
Ingredients for the Best Blueberry Cream Cheese Muffins
Using fresh, high-quality ingredients makes all the difference in creating light, fluffy, and flavorful muffins.
For the Muffin Batter:
Ingredient | Purpose |
---|---|
All-Purpose Flour | Provides structure and helps create a tender crumb. |
Baking Powder | Gives the muffins a light and fluffy texture. |
Salt | Enhances the flavors and balances sweetness. |
Granulated Sugar | Sweetens the muffins while keeping them moist. |
Butter (Melted) | Adds richness and a soft, moist texture. |
Eggs | Bind the ingredients together and add moisture. |
Milk or Buttermilk | Ensures a soft and tender crumb. Buttermilk adds a slight tang for extra flavor. |
Vanilla Extract | Enhances the sweetness and depth of flavor. |
Fresh or Frozen Blueberries | The star ingredient—adds bursts of juicy sweetness. |
For the Cream Cheese Filling:
Ingredient | Purpose |
---|---|
Cream Cheese (Softened) | Adds a creamy, tangy filling that pairs perfectly with blueberries. |
Powdered Sugar | Sweetens the cream cheese for a smooth and balanced flavor. |
Vanilla Extract | Enhances the cream cheese with a hint of vanilla sweetness. |
Want another fruit-filled treat? Try these Cheesecake Lemon Bars for a citrusy twist!
Step-by-Step Instructions for Making Blueberry Cream Cheese Muffins
Now that we have our ingredients ready, let’s walk through each step to ensure your muffins turn out soft, fluffy, and bakery-worthy.
Step 1: Prepare the Muffin Batter

- Preheat the oven to 375°F (190°C) and line a muffin tin with paper liners or grease it lightly.
- In a medium bowl, whisk together:
- 2 ½ cups all-purpose flour
- 2 teaspoons baking powder
- ½ teaspoon salt
- In a large mixing bowl, beat together:
- ½ cup melted butter
- ¾ cup granulated sugar
- 2 large eggs
- 1 cup milk (or buttermilk)
- 1 teaspoon vanilla extract
- Gradually add the dry ingredients into the wet ingredients, mixing until just combined. Do not overmix—it’s okay if a few lumps remain.
- Gently fold in 1 ½ cups blueberries, ensuring they are evenly distributed throughout the batter.
Pro Tip: Toss the blueberries in 1 tablespoon of flour before folding them in. This prevents them from sinking to the bottom.
Step 2: Prepare the Cream Cheese Filling
- In a small bowl, mix together:
- 8 oz cream cheese (softened)
- ¼ cup powdered sugar
- ½ teaspoon vanilla extract
- Beat until smooth and creamy.
Step 3: Assemble the Muffins

- Fill each muffin cup halfway with batter.
- Add 1 teaspoon of the cream cheese mixture in the center of each.
- Top with more muffin batter, filling the cups about ¾ full.
Pro Tip: Use a toothpick or knife to swirl the cream cheese filling slightly for a beautiful marbled effect.
Step 4: Bake the Muffins

- Bake in the preheated oven for 18-22 minutes, or until:
- The tops are golden brown.
- A toothpick inserted into the center comes out clean.
- Let the muffins cool in the pan for 5 minutes, then transfer them to a wire rack to cool completely.
Pro Tip: If using frozen blueberries, increase the baking time by 2-3 minutes to ensure even cooking.
Delicious Variations of Blueberry Cream Cheese Muffins
Lemon Blueberry Cream Cheese Muffins
- Add 1 tablespoon fresh lemon zest to the batter.
- Replace ½ cup of milk with fresh lemon juice for a tangy twist.
Streusel-Topped Blueberry Cream Cheese Muffins
- Mix ½ cup brown sugar, ¼ cup flour, and 3 tablespoons butter to make a crumbly topping.
- Sprinkle on top before baking for a crunchy streusel finish.
Gluten-Free Blueberry Cream Cheese Muffins
- Swap all-purpose flour for gluten-free 1:1 baking flour.
- Ensure baking powder and vanilla extract are gluten-free.
Vegan Blueberry Cream Cheese Muffins
- Use dairy-free cream cheese and almond milk.
- Replace eggs with flax eggs (1 tablespoon flaxseed meal + 3 tablespoons water per egg).
Pro Tips for the Best Blueberry Cream Cheese Muffins
Baking the perfect blueberry cream cheese muffins requires more than just following the recipe. By paying attention to technique, ingredient quality, and baking conditions, you can achieve bakery-style muffins that are soft, fluffy, and full of flavor.
1. Use Room Temperature Ingredients
- Cold ingredients don’t mix evenly and can result in a dense batter.
- Ensure butter, eggs, milk, and cream cheese are at room temperature for a smooth and even batter.
2. Don’t Overmix the Batter
- Overmixing develops gluten, making the muffins dense and tough.
- Stir the dry and wet ingredients just until combined—it’s okay if a few lumps remain.
3. Toss Blueberries in Flour
- Before adding the blueberries to the batter, coat them lightly in flour.
- This prevents them from sinking to the bottom and ensures even distribution.
4. Fill Muffin Cups Correctly
- For even baking, fill muffin cups ¾ full—this prevents overflow while allowing the muffins to rise properly.
- If you want a taller muffin top, start baking at 400°F for the first 5 minutes, then lower the temperature to 375°F for the rest of the baking time.
5. Use the Right Cream Cheese
- Full-fat cream cheese gives the best rich and creamy texture.
- Low-fat cream cheese can make the filling watery and less flavorful.
6. Chill the Batter for Thicker Muffins
- If you want thicker, more structured muffins, chill the batter for 30 minutes before baking.
- This helps prevent excess spreading and creates a more moist and tender texture.
7. Don’t Overbake
- Overbaking dries out muffins. Remove them when:
- The tops are golden brown.
- A toothpick inserted in the muffin part (not the cream cheese) comes out clean.
- If the tops brown too quickly, loosely tent them with foil.
8. Let Muffins Cool Before Removing
- Muffins continue to set as they cool, so let them sit in the pan for 5 minutes before transferring them to a wire rack.
- Removing them too early can cause them to break apart.
9. Make a Streusel Topping for Extra Texture
- If you love a crunchy topping, sprinkle a simple streusel over the muffins before baking.
- Mix ½ cup brown sugar, ¼ cup flour, and 3 tablespoons butter for a sweet, crumbly topping.
10. Use Fresh or Frozen Blueberries Correctly
- Fresh blueberries: Add them directly to the batter.
- Frozen blueberries: Use them straight from the freezer—do not thaw or they’ll release excess moisture and make the batter runny.
Frequently Asked Questions (FAQs)
1. Can I Use Frozen Blueberries Instead of Fresh?
Yes, but keep these tips in mind:
- Do not thaw frozen blueberries before adding them to the batter.
- Toss frozen blueberries in 1 tablespoon of flour before folding them in to prevent bleeding into the batter.
- Increase the baking time by 2-3 minutes since frozen berries lower the batter’s temperature.
2. How Do I Store Blueberry Cream Cheese Muffins?
Proper storage helps maintain the muffins’ moist texture and fresh flavor.
Room Temperature:
- Store in an airtight container for up to 2 days.
- Avoid leaving them uncovered, as they dry out quickly.
Refrigerator:
- Because of the cream cheese filling, these muffins are best stored in the refrigerator if not eaten within a couple of days.
- Keep them in an airtight container for up to 5 days.
- Bring to room temperature or microwave for 10 seconds before eating for the best flavor.
Freezer:
- Place muffins in a single layer on a baking sheet and freeze for 1-2 hours until solid.
- Transfer to a freezer-safe bag or container and store for up to 3 months.
- Thaw at room temperature or warm in the microwave for 30 seconds before eating.
3. Can I Make Mini Muffins Instead of Regular Muffins?
Yes! To make mini blueberry cream cheese muffins:
- Use a mini muffin tin.
- Fill muffin cups only halfway to prevent overflow.
- Bake at 350°F for 10-12 minutes, or until golden brown.
4. How Can I Make These Muffins Healthier?
To make a lighter version of these muffins:
- Use Greek yogurt or unsweetened applesauce instead of butter.
- Swap all-purpose flour for whole wheat flour or oat flour.
- Reduce sugar by ¼ cup and use honey or maple syrup instead.
5. Can I Make These Muffins Without Cream Cheese?
Yes! If you prefer a plain blueberry muffin, simply omit the cream cheese filling and follow the rest of the recipe.
6. What’s the Secret to Making Tall, Bakery-Style Muffins?
- Use high heat for the first 5 minutes (400°F), then lower it to 375°F.
- Chill the batter for 30 minutes before baking.
- Fill the muffin cups ¾ full to allow for a nice rise.
7. Can I Use Another Type of Berry Instead of Blueberries?
Yes! These muffins work great with:
- Raspberries for a tart contrast.
- Blackberries for a deep, rich berry flavor.
- Chopped strawberries for a sweeter variation.
8. How Do I Prevent the Muffins from Sticking to the Liners?
- Use parchment paper liners instead of regular paper liners.
- Lightly spray the liners with non-stick baking spray before adding batter.
- Let the muffins cool completely before removing from the liners.
9. Can I Double the Recipe?
Yes! If doubling, keep these tips in mind:
- Use two muffin tins or bake in batches.
- Mix the batter gently to prevent overworking the flour.
- Baking time remains the same, but rotate the pans halfway through for even baking.
10. How Do I Reheat Blueberry Cream Cheese Muffins?
For fresh-from-the-oven warmth:
- Microwave: Warm for 10-15 seconds.
- Oven: Reheat at 300°F for 5 minutes.
- Air Fryer: Heat at 300°F for 3-4 minutes.
Final Thoughts on Making the Best Blueberry Cream Cheese Muffins
These blueberry cream cheese muffins are a must-bake for anyone who loves soft, fluffy, and perfectly balanced muffins. The combination of juicy blueberries and creamy filling makes them an instant favorite for breakfast or a sweet snack.
Why You’ll Love This Recipe:
- Soft and Moist: Bakery-style texture.
- Balanced Sweetness: Blueberries and cream cheese add the perfect contrast.
- Easy to Make: No special equipment required.
- Freezer-Friendly: Perfect for meal prep and quick breakfasts.
Looking for more delicious muffins? Check out our collection of homemade muffin recipes for more baking inspiration.
5 thoughts on “The Best Blueberry Cream Cheese Muffins – Soft, Moist & Bursting with Flavor!”